Development of thin film media for high-density perpendicular magnetic recording

MASAAKI FUTAMOTO1,*

Affiliation

  1. Faculty of Science and Engineering, Chuo University 1-13-27 Kasuga, Bunkyo-ku, Tokyo 112-8551, Japan

Abstract

The development of thin film media technologies for high-density perpendicular magnetic recording is reviewed focusing on the microstructure control of Co-alloy recording layer. Some of the important technologies for the soft magnetic back-layer are also described..
